How do you know if clothes look good on you?

How do you know if clothes look good on you?

To determine if your outfit looks good, pay attention to how the outfit feels. If you’re uncomfortable, it will show. If there’s any weirdness in size —like bunching or puckering—it’s not the right fit. And if the colors don’t suit your skin, you won’t look vibrant and healthy.

How can you tell if something is out of style?

Fabrics fade, seams weaken, the piece generally looks tired. So if you are hanging on to something that was loved and served you well, but is starting to physically show its age, it’s time to say goodbye and replace it with an updated version. It’s in the wear and tear that a garment will also start to look dated.

Why do clothes look better in the store?

Just like a fun house mirror, dressing room mirrors are sometimes angled a bit to change the way you look. Stores will often tilt the mirror so the bottom is farther forward than the top; this creates the illusion that you are taller and skinnier”
